ZnO nanorods and ZnO nanorods doped with Ce 3+ have been synthesized by a solvothermal method. The properties of as-synthesized nanorods were investigated by TEM, X-ray diffraction and photoluminescence spectroscopy. The results showed that Ce 3+ doping and increasing concentration could induce the enhancement of photoluminescence.
